A NEW service to improve after-care for patients who have had a cardiac arrest has been short-listed for a prestigious national award. The CARE (Care After REsuscitation) clinic was set up at The Essex Cardiothoracic Centre (CTC) at Basildon University Hospital to help patients who suffer anxiety and depression following the shock and trauma of a cardiac arrest.
